Many people campaigned to end transatlantic slavery, using a variety of methods. Some, like Clarkson, produced images and artefacts as evidence of the cruel treatment of enslaved people. Wedgwood’s factory famously created a medallion bearing the image of a kneeling man in chains, and the motto ‘Am I not a man and a brother.’ This image was adopted by the Committee for the Abolition of Slavery.

Print showing plans and sections of the slave ship Brookes of Liverpool. The print was first produced in 1786 to illustrate several of Clarkson’s campaign publications.

Sugar bowl encouraging the boycott of sugar from the plantations in the West Indies that exploited slaves. Conditions for workers on the sugar cane plantations in Mauritius were not much better.
